Comparison to Surrounding Areas
The median household income ($107,060) for 60647 is less than the median household income for 60614 ($136,448) and 60622 ($136,277). But it's more than 60618 ($106,384), 60639 ($61,089), 60641 ($83,758), 60651 ($54,409), Cook County ($83,498), and Chicago city ($77,902).
| 60647 | $107,060 |
| Chicago city | $77,902 |
| Cook County | $83,498 |

The average household income ($152,079) for 60647 is less than the average household income for 60614 ($225,994), 60618 ($155,215), and 60622 ($192,992). But it's more than 60639 ($77,086), 60641 ($113,210), 60651 ($73,364), Cook County ($120,717), and Chicago city ($116,016).
| 60647 | $152,079 |
| Chicago city | $116,016 |
| Cook County | $120,717 |

The per-capita income for 60647 is $70,281. The per capita income ($70,281) for 60647 is less than the per capita income for 60614 ($113,935) and 60622 ($93,611). But it's more than 60618 ($64,275), 60639 ($24,341), 60641 ($42,616), 60651 ($25,220), Cook County ($49,329), and Chicago city ($50,086).
| 60647 | $70,281 |
| Chicago city | $50,086 |
| Cook County | $49,329 |

23.1% of households make over $200,000 a year. The percent high income households (23.1%) for 60647 is less than the percent high income households for 60614 (35.6%) and 60622 (31.8%). But it's more than 60618 (23.0%), 60639 (4.1%), 60641 (13.6%), 60651 (4.4%), Cook County (15.2%), and Chicago city (14.5%).
| 60647 | 23.1% |
| Chicago city | 14.5% |
| Cook County | 15.2% |

All income statistics above are the most current, comparable income statistics available from the US Census Bureau and are from the American Community Survey 2024 5-year estimates. You can find this information and other demographics for 60647 on the US Census Bureau’s website. These values are in 2024 inflation-adjusted dollars and were downloaded on 29 January 2026.
